One extraordinary and exciting way to throw a bachelorette party is by renting a party boat on the serene waters of Lake Travis.

Lake Travis, located in the heart of Texas, is famous for its pristine waters. Chartering a boat for a hen night is guaranteed to provide the bride and her crew a unique and fun-filled experience. A range of companies around the lake offer bachelorette party boat rentals, providing a range of options to accommodate different budgets and party sizes.

A hen night boat on Lake Travis can hold anywhere from a small group to a crowd. Whether you are planning a cozy celebration or a mammoth party, you can find the perfect boat to fit your needs. Many of the boats are fitted with modern amenities like sound systems, grills, open bars, and even water slides, catering for a fun-filled day on the water.

In addition, many rental companies offer a variety of deals that are accompanied with a professional crew and optional food services. This means you won't need to worry about steering the boat or preparing food, and can just concentrate on having fun the party.
